Transaction efb6988518e381ddede0ae03dfb0ccad04a854e609d5838a57fc4251974f6f3d
1 Input
1 Output
-
efb6988518e381ddede0ae03dfb0ccad04a854e609d5838a57fc4251974f6f3d:0
- value
- 449778
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f6519f90f2bd73564036454772ebdfccefa06328 OP_EQUAL
- address
- 3Q9Rw29ydPdNW8v3G9H7XvUXPmV7B6N7YQ